The SATEL MCCU-30 is a multi-band vehicle router that delivers uninterrupted mission-critical connectivity for machine control, vehicles and remote monitoring applications.
Combining LTE Cat 4, dual-band Wi-Fi, UHF and Bluetooth V5.2 into a single IP67/IP69K-rated enclosure, the product provides seamless data exchange under extreme temperatures, shock, vibration and environmental conditions. Its integrated GNSS RTK forwarding, compatible with SATEL-TR4+ radios and NTRIP services, enables centimetre-level positioning accuracy for autonomous operations.
With built-in surge and ESD protection, Gigabit Ethernet and power input from 9 to 40 VDC, the device helps to simplify retrofits and new installations. Its rugged design withstands harsh off-road and offshore environments, for ongoing performance regardless of location.
Paired with SATEL Secure Remote cloud services for maintenance and configuration, the versatile device helps empower operators to maximise uptime and reduce operational costs.
